Price and efficiency are key factors when choosing a car – and this is often where the real differences emerge.
BYD Sealion 7 is clearly cheaper – starting at 42,800 £ , while the Genesis G90 costs 96,200 £ . That’s a price difference of around 53,306 £.
Power, torque and acceleration are the classic benchmarks for car enthusiasts – and here, some clear differences start to show.
When it comes to engine power, the BYD Sealion 7 offers noticeably more power – delivering 530 HP compared to 415 HP. That’s roughly 115 HP more horsepower.
When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the BYD Sealion 7 is moderately quicker – completing the sprint in 4.5 s, while the Genesis G90 takes 5.2 s. That’s about 0.7 s quicker.
There’s also a difference in torque: the BYD Sealion 7 delivers noticeably more torque with 690 Nm compared to 549 Nm. That’s about 141 Nm more.
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.
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.
In terms of curb weight, BYD Sealion 7 is very slightly lighter – 2,225 kg compared to 2,260 kg. The difference is around 35 kg.
Looking at boot space, the BYD Sealion 7 offers visibly more boot space – 520 L compared to 368 L. That’s a difference of about 152 L.
When it comes to payload, the Genesis G90 carries slightly more – 505 kg compared to 410 kg. That’s a difference of about 95 kg.

The Genesis G90 is the brand's flagship limousine, wrapping passengers in a serene cabin that feels bespoke and quietly confident. It delivers a cultured ride, sumptuous materials and clever tech smarts, all served with an understated swagger that makes rear-seat commuters feel like they've finally arrived.

The BYD Sealion 7 is a sleek electric wagon that blends sporty styling with surprising practicality, making it a compelling choice for drivers who want something different from the usual hatchback or SUV. Its refined interior and composed road manners give it an upscale feel, while clever packaging keeps it versatile for daily use.
